Crafted from premium 6000-series aluminum alloys, our profiles offer an exceptional balance of thermal conductivity (exceeding 180 W/m·K) and mechanical strength. The core of our design features an optimized multi-channel and fin architecture. This intricate geometry maximizes the surface area in contact with coolant or air, enabling rapid and uniform heat transfer away from sensitive components. Advanced simulation tools were employed to refine the fin density, thickness, and channel layout, ensuring peak thermal efficiency with minimal pressure drop for liquid cold plates or optimal airflow for heat sinks.
Beyond thermal performance, every parameter is tailored for the automotive environment. The profiles exhibit excellent corrosion resistance, crucial for long-term reliability under various operating conditions. Their high strength-to-weight ratio contributes directly to vehicle light weighting, aiding in extended driving range. We offer complete flexibility, providing custom extruded solutions—from simple shapes to complex, multi-void profiles—that integrate seamlessly into your module assembly. Value-added services include precision cutting, CNC machining, micro-grooving for sealants, and various surface treatments (anodizing, powder coating) to meet specific aesthetic and protective requirements.
